About Field High School

Field High School in Mogadore, Ohio, is a regular public high school serving students from grade 9 through 12. With an enrollment of 537 students and a student-teacher ratio of 21.5:1, the school benefits from a supportive learning environment with 25 full-time equivalent teachers. Located in a rural setting near the town, Field High School offers a community feel that fosters strong relationships between staff and students.

Academically, the school ranks at #2061 out of 3468 schools statewide, placing it around the 41st percentile. Test scores show 74% proficiency in ELA/Reading and 52% in Math, indicating areas where the school is focusing on student development to improve academic performance further. What Parents Should Know

The student-teacher ratio at Field High School is 21.5:1, which is higher than the national average. This may mean larger class sizes, so parents should ask about classroom support, teaching assistants, and how the school differentiates instruction for students who need extra help.

Located in a rural area, Field High School may involve longer commutes for some families. Rural schools often serve as community anchors and may have smaller class sizes, but parents should consider transportation logistics, after-school program availability, and access to specialized services.

Community Profile

The community surrounding Field High School has a median household income of $75,261. It is an area where 26% of adults hold a bachelor's degree or higher. The median home value in the area is $191,500, with a median rent of $951/month. The local poverty rate of 3.8% is relatively low. The average commute for residents is 27 minutes.
